我正在摆弄基于CSS网格的前端,并且在前端的不同部分一遍又一遍地需要以下行为:具有可变行数的网格。每一行的大小都应该可变(自动就可以)。最后一行应始终占据所有剩余空间。所以如果我碰巧需要五行,这就可以了:.myGridForFiveRows{display:grid;grid-template-rows:autoautoautoauto1fr;}但是,我非常想要一个样式表,它可以为任何给定的行数生成正确的行为。我想也许我可以以某种方式使用repeat()来做到这一点?https://developer.mozilla.org/en-US/docs/Web/CSS/repeat.myGr
我正在摆弄基于CSS网格的前端,并且在前端的不同部分一遍又一遍地需要以下行为:具有可变行数的网格。每一行的大小都应该可变(自动就可以)。最后一行应始终占据所有剩余空间。所以如果我碰巧需要五行,这就可以了:.myGridForFiveRows{display:grid;grid-template-rows:autoautoautoauto1fr;}但是,我非常想要一个样式表,它可以为任何给定的行数生成正确的行为。我想也许我可以以某种方式使用repeat()来做到这一点?https://developer.mozilla.org/en-US/docs/Web/CSS/repeat.myGr
我已经编辑了CodePen示例,将一些内容添加到中心div,所有容器div都有高度,但它显然不起作用,请看这里:https://codepen.io/anon/pen/OEBxNr这些行似乎导致了下面所说的差距:.container{...-ms-grid-rows:1fr1fr1fr;}.top{...height8.4rem;}但我仍然遇到下面的第二个问题,可以在上面的CodePen中看到。我有一个应用程序容器,其中顶部有导航,中间有页面,底部有页脚。我的布局在除IE和Edge之外的所有浏览器中都运行良好。下面的代码在第二行和第一行之间创建了一个空隙。第二个问题是页面的大小远远超出
我已经编辑了CodePen示例,将一些内容添加到中心div,所有容器div都有高度,但它显然不起作用,请看这里:https://codepen.io/anon/pen/OEBxNr这些行似乎导致了下面所说的差距:.container{...-ms-grid-rows:1fr1fr1fr;}.top{...height8.4rem;}但我仍然遇到下面的第二个问题,可以在上面的CodePen中看到。我有一个应用程序容器,其中顶部有导航,中间有页面,底部有页脚。我的布局在除IE和Edge之外的所有浏览器中都运行良好。下面的代码在第二行和第一行之间创建了一个空隙。第二个问题是页面的大小远远超出
我正在尝试创建一个使用侧面“等距”View和透明图block的网络应用程序/游戏。我可以使用仅将每个div(每个图block)设置为position:absolute并设置top和left参数的PHP公式来显示它们(但不是很好)。问题是我如何捕获对图block的点击并让带有透明位的图block点击到它下面的图block。我的问题的一个例子是http://stuff.adammw.homeip.net/other/fv/farmville_2.html 最佳答案 您无法对tile元素本身执行此操作,因为它们始终是矩形的。您必须监视鼠标
我正在尝试创建一个使用侧面“等距”View和透明图block的网络应用程序/游戏。我可以使用仅将每个div(每个图block)设置为position:absolute并设置top和left参数的PHP公式来显示它们(但不是很好)。问题是我如何捕获对图block的点击并让带有透明位的图block点击到它下面的图block。我的问题的一个例子是http://stuff.adammw.homeip.net/other/fv/farmville_2.html 最佳答案 您无法对tile元素本身执行此操作,因为它们始终是矩形的。您必须监视鼠标
我有一个通过flexbox设置的容器。我想平均分配容器内的每个图block,但将它们保持在220像素的固定宽度。我已经接近使用flex-grow并设置min-width:220px,但它显然已经通过计算调整了图block的大小以填充容器。我还设置了一些媒体查询,以便磁贴在特定断点处堆叠。根据我当前的样式,是否可以将这些图block保持在220像素而不拉伸(stretch)它们?这可以通过flexbox完成吗?是否有与flexbox一样好的替代方案?Fiddle.container{border:1pxsolidred;display:flex;flex-wrap:wrap;margin
我有一个通过flexbox设置的容器。我想平均分配容器内的每个图block,但将它们保持在220像素的固定宽度。我已经接近使用flex-grow并设置min-width:220px,但它显然已经通过计算调整了图block的大小以填充容器。我还设置了一些媒体查询,以便磁贴在特定断点处堆叠。根据我当前的样式,是否可以将这些图block保持在220像素而不拉伸(stretch)它们?这可以通过flexbox完成吗?是否有与flexbox一样好的替代方案?Fiddle.container{border:1pxsolidred;display:flex;flex-wrap:wrap;margin
基础奇才,在尝试将10列元素置于默认的12列网格中时遇到困难。编辑:多填写一些代码我尝试在两边各放1列,但无济于事:fivelarge-2columnsinherefivelarge-2columnsinherefivelarge-2columnsinhere我的目标是让3x5网格位于页面的正中央。第1列当前没有将第10列填充到中心。 最佳答案 根据您的需要,通过包含large-centered类或small-centered来使div居中:five2columnsinhere如果您想将large-10div的内容居中,您可以添加包
基础奇才,在尝试将10列元素置于默认的12列网格中时遇到困难。编辑:多填写一些代码我尝试在两边各放1列,但无济于事:fivelarge-2columnsinherefivelarge-2columnsinherefivelarge-2columnsinhere我的目标是让3x5网格位于页面的正中央。第1列当前没有将第10列填充到中心。 最佳答案 根据您的需要,通过包含large-centered类或small-centered来使div居中:five2columnsinhere如果您想将large-10div的内容居中,您可以添加包